What The Product Actually Is
The description states that ilog is a mobile family care log built with Expo and Supabase. It allows families to record various baby care activities, including feeding, sleep, diaper changes, temperature, medication, pumping, growth, vaccinations, hospital visits, and notes.
It also includes features such as:
- Shared tasks
- Reminders
- Family chat
- Photo sharing
- Notifications
- Timeline view
- Category-based statistics
The author further states that they are adding an AI Care Handoff powered by GPT-5.6 during the OpenAI Build Week, which will summarize recent structured records, open tasks, reminders, and conversation context into a clear handoff for caregivers.
Inference The app is a hybrid of a data logging tool and an AI-powered coordination assistant.

Technical & Delivery Signals
The app is built using:
- Expo.io
- React Native
- Supabase (for data flows)
- Codex (as a coding partner)
- GPT-5.6 (for AI integration)
It is described as a mobile application, and the author mentions integrating AI via a structured workflow that returns validated JSON.
Inference The technical stack suggests a modern, lightweight mobile app with backend support and AI integration, but no evidence of production deployment or scalability.
